Goodwater, AL Water Quality Testing Results

2,550 residents served·1 utility provider

Drinking water quality data for Goodwater, AL based on official EPA compliance records. This page covers all 1 EPA-tracked water system serving Goodwater.

No current health violations on record

No open health-based violations are recorded for Goodwater's water providers. Water meets current federal standards.
